A regression test is an A/B test of target performance in a repeatable rig, where "performance" is measured as "comparison variant minus baseline variant" for an optimization goal (e.g., ingress throughput). Due to intrinsic variability in measuring that goal, we can only estimate its mean value for each experiment; we report uncertainty in that value as a 90.00% confidence interval denoted "Δ mean % CI".
For each experiment, we decide whether a change in performance is a "regression" -- a change worth investigating further -- if all of the following criteria are true:
-
Its estimated |Δ mean %| ≥ 5.00%, indicating the change is big enough to merit a closer look.
-
Its 90.00% confidence interval "Δ mean % CI" does not contain zero, indicating that if our statistical model is accurate, there is at least a 90.00% chance there is a difference in performance between baseline and comparison variants.
-
Its configuration does not mark it "erratic".

What does this PR do?
Stop Windows MSI/zip package jobs from doing a full git clone (
GIT_DEPTH: 0). They only needed history soget_version()could rungit describe --tagsinside the build container, which has no AWS credentials.Instead, download
agent-version.cacheon the runner host (afterassume-role) and fail the job if that copy fails. The file is mounted into the container and xcopied into the buildroot, soget_version()reads the cache and never callsgit describe.Motivation
Full clones of this repo are expensive. These jobs can use the pipeline-default shallow clone once versioning comes from
setup_agent_version's S3 cache.Describe how you validated your changes
